An intramural program is a recreational sports program organized within a particular institution, usually an educational institution, for the purpose of fun, exercise, and competition among students, faculty, staff, and affiliates of the university. Intramural sports are different from intercollegiate sports, which are contests between different schools. Intramural programs offer a variety of sports leagues, tournaments, and competitions that take place within a single university, and they provide exercise, recreation, and fun in a relaxed, yet structured environment. Intramural programs are used to promote wellness and allow students who do not compete on a national (NCAA) level an opportunity to be active. Intramural programs and activity clubs teach lessons about communicating clearly and listening to others as well as working together to achieve a common goal. The primary reason for participation in intramural programs is enjoyment of the activities rather than pressure to compete and win, as in athletic competition.
